Context:

Under the overall supervision of the Supply Chain Officer and direct supervision of the Senior Procurement and Logistics Assistant; and, in collaboration with relevant units at Headquarters and the Administrative Centres, the successful candidate will be responsible and accountable for driving the IOM vehicles.

Core Functions / Responsibilities:

  • Drive assigned IOM office vehicle(s).
  • Manage the day-to-day maintenance of the assigned vehicle(s) to ensure roadworthiness of the vehicles. This includes daily check of tires, brakes, engine oil, fan belt, etc.
  • Arrange for minor repairs and ensures that the vehicles are kept clean.
  • Ensure that the vehicles undertake regular service intervals.
  • Keep records of spare parts for vehicle(s) and conduct monthly inventory of the spare parts.
  • Find the most direct and safe route over the best available roads to the destination.
  • Ensure that the IOM vehicle(s) is used only for official/authorized business, as advised by the supervisor.
  • Make sure that the daily log sheet is prepared, and a monthly report is prepared summarizing statistics linked to mileage, fuel consumption, etc. for the vehicle.
  • Keep a high degree of confidentiality and discreteness in discussions, which involves IOM and its officials. Take proper actions to reduce potential security threats to IOM officials and/or property within the immediate vicinity of the vehicle and along transport routes.
  • Meet official personnel at the airport(s) and facilitate immigration and customs formalities as required.
  • Collect and deliver mail, documents, pouches, and other communications/items from and to the country office; go to the post office, airport, government agencies, other UN agencies, institutions, project sites, etc., to take and deliver items and communications; keep records as required.
  • When needed, assist the country office staff in performing simple clerical duties such as making and answering telephone calls, making photocopies, keeping records, etc.
  • Perform such other duties as may be assigned.
